I have to chalk that up to a success. Here is the normal sized family recipe...
1lb ground beef (or turkey), cooked, seasoned, drained
1 large bag tater tots (1lb)
1 can cream of mushroom
1 can evaporated milk
1 can cream of chicken
Brown meat and place in large casserole dish
Cover with tater tots. Mix soup & milk together.
Pour over top. Bake at 350 for 1 hour
*I added some cheese to the top when there was about 20 minutes of cook time left. My philosophy on life is that cheese can't hurt...it only helps!
